Pembridge is a small Herefordshire village, so wedding timing is less about urban traffic and more about countryside rhythm: daylight, access, and whether your chosen venue can flex if the weather turns. The historical record from 2016-2025 shows a clear summer advantage, with July standing out for the strongest overall sunshine. That said, the practical trade-off is classic rural England: the sunnier months are also the months when roads, accommodation, and marquee suppliers are in highest demand across the county.
Use the weather rankings as a planning signal, not a guarantee. In Pembridge, a good date also depends on guest travel from surrounding market towns, the availability of church and village facilities, and how much indoor space your venue offers if showers arrive. For a rural setting like this, one well-timed month can matter less than a venue with a solid wet-weather plan, easy parking, and a smooth finish for evening departures.
July is the strongest month on the historical record for Pembridge, averaging 10.5 daily sunshine hours across the 2016-2025 period. That makes it the clearest choice if you want long, bright days for outdoor vows, drinks on the lawn, or portraits around the black-and-white village streets. It is still sensible to plan for brief showers and warm afternoon periods rather than assume a flawless summer day, but July gives you the best balance of light, comfort, and usable time outdoors.
Best Day to Get Married in Pembridge
21 June is the highest-ranked date in the record for Pembridge, with 13.12 sunshine hours, 1.5 precipitation hours, and a maximum temperature of 20.92°C. That combination is especially useful for couples who want long daylight for photography, ceremony timing, and a relaxed reception flow. The strongest Saturdays also point to summer: 25 July 2026, 03 July 2027, and 03 June 2028 all rank well on sunshine, though the weather can still vary from one year to the next, so treat them as promising rather than certain.
If you are choosing between Saturdays, confirm the church, venue, and accommodation first, then check for local event clashes and school-holiday pressure. In a small place like Pembridge, even modest increases in visitor demand can affect parking and room availability. A strong-looking date is most useful when your backup ceremony space, supplier access, and guest travel plans are all confirmed early.
